Exemption under section 35AC: project eligibility extended after committee recommendation, preserving tax benefit for donor contributions. Central Government, acting on a National Committee recommendation, specifies the construction of the centenary building for Srivilliputtur Higher Secondary School by Srivilliputtur Hindu High School Old Students Association as an eligible project for income tax exemption under the governing provision for a further three assessment years commencing from the assessment year 2000 2001, at an estimated cost of twenty eight lakhs, extending the original three year designation that began with the assessment year 1997 98.
